After Vaidehi's redicament due to an impotent husband and Ananya's dilemma over her two suitors in Ek Ladki Anjaani Si, Sony is now going back to fairy tales. The channel's latest offering is called Kaajjal Sab Ki Ankhon Mein Basi.

Produced by K Sera Sera's TV division, 20-20 and directed by Ashish Patil (of Kumkum fame), Sony's chief creative director Sandiip Sikcand tells us that it will star a "pretty, vivacious TV actress and Apurva Agnihotri in lead roles, besides Rati Agnihotri in a key character." A little bird tells us that Surveen Chawla plays the title role.

The story, Sikcand says, is about Kaajaal "a small town girl in Mussourie who works as a radio jockey but she's unlike Preity Zinta of Salaam Namaste. Her only solace, guide is Lord Ganpati who she confides in and affectionately calls Ganu bhaiyya." The highlight of the story will be its "fairy tale nature. It's mainly for the masses. Her conflicts are unlike any other soap protagonist." The serial is expected to go on air end-September and the "lead girl will be revealed on one of the Jhalak Dikhhla Jaa episodes."
